Pasadena, CA Homes for Rent

Renting a house in Pasadena, CA provides convenience and a strong sense of history. You'll find a range of architectural styles here, including charming Craftsman bungalows, Spanish Colonial homes with red-tile roofs, and sleek mid-century modern designs. Many of these homes are in well-established neighborhoods with tree-lined streets with easy access to nearby parks or local shops. Communities like San Gabriel are known for their historic homes, while areas like Madison Heights provide a quieter, residential feel. If you’re interested in being close to dining and shopping, South Lake Avenue or Playhouse Village might be good options.

Living in Pasadena means easy access to everything you need. The city has a laid-back but well-connected vibe, with plenty of grocery stores, restaurants, and entertainment options nearby. The Rose Bowl area is great for weekend walks or outdoor events, and Old Town Pasadena has a lot of shops and places to explore. Renting here gives you the chance to enjoy both a suburban atmosphere and access to busier parts of Los Angeles County when you need them. It’s a city designed for convenience without feeling overwhelming.


Pasadena, CA Rental Insights

Average Rent Rates

What is the average house rent in Pasadena, CA?

The average rent for a house in Pasadena, CA is $7,800.

How expensive is a one-bedroom house in Pasadena, CA?

A one bedroom house in Pasadena, CA costs an average of $2,929 per month.

How expensive is a two-bedroom house in Pasadena, CA?

Expect to pay around $4,429 per month for a two bedroom house in Pasadena, CA.

How expensive is a three-bedroom house in Pasadena, CA?

Need extra space? A three bedroom house in Pasadena, CA costs $7,407 per month on average.

How expensive is a four-bedroom house in Pasadena, CA?

A four bedroom house in Pasadena, CA costs $18,345 per month on average.

Education

What elementary schools are in Pasadena, CA?

Families with kids will appreciate the number of elementary schools in Pasadena, CA, including Field (Eugene) Elementary, Willard Elementary, and Norma Coombs Elementary

What middle schools are in Pasadena, CA?

Pasadena, CA is home to several middle schools, including Marshall Fundamental, Blair High, and McKinley

What high schools are in Pasadena, CA?

There are several high schools located in Pasadena, CA, including Marshall Fundamental, Pasadena High, and Blair High

What universities are in Pasadena, CA?

Pasadena, CA is home to Fuller Theological Seminary, Pasadena City College, and Caltech making it convenient for students.
